The Elder Futhark is the oldest known runic alphabet, consisting of 24 angular symbols used by Germanic peoples from the 2nd to the 8th century. Its name comes from the first six letters: F, U, Þ (Th), A, R, and K.
Divided into three groups of eight runes called ættir. Each character represents a phonetic sound and bears a name linked to daily life, such as Fehu (wealth/cattle) and Uruz (aurochs/wild bull). Later they were replaced later by the shorter 16-character Younger Futhark used by the Vikings.
